David Johnston
Mastercoin and BitAngels organizer in Ethereum's early conference orbit
David Johnston appears in the Early Days of Ethereum sources as an important counterpart in the broader "cryptocurrency 2.0" scene rather than as an Ethereum insider.
The key source is the CoinTalk BTCMiami debate, where Johnston introduced himself as executive director of BitAngels and a board director of the Mastercoin Foundation. He shared that stage with Charles Hoskinson and Dan Larimer, making him one of the principal representatives of the other major programmable-blockchain direction Ethereum was being compared against in early 2014.
Episode 14 with Anthony Di Iorio confirms that this debate was remembered inside the Ethereum camp as one of the marquee side events around Miami. The Bitcoin Expo 2014 page then places Johnston in Toronto a few months later as part of the same conference circuit through which Ethereum was building recognition.
So the repo-local picture is straightforward: David Johnston mattered because he represented one of the strongest adjacent alternatives at the moment Ethereum was entering public view.
